In this section you will learn how to: Identify and use different types of table relationships Establish and use referential integrity Understand how referential.

Slides:



Advertisements
Similar presentations
AS ICT Finding your way round MS-Access The Home Ribbon This ribbon is automatically displayed when MS-Access is started and when existing tables.
Advertisements

© Paradigm Publishing, Inc Access 2010 Level 2 Unit 2Advanced Reports, Access Tools, and Customizing Access Chapter 8Integrating Access Data.
Tutorial 8 Sharing, Integrating, and Analyzing Data
Microsoft Excel 2003 Illustrated Complete Excel Files and Incorporating Web Information Sharing.
With Microsoft Access 2010© 2011 Pearson Education, Inc. Publishing as Prentice Hall1 PowerPoint Presentation to Accompany GO! with Microsoft ® Access.
Integrating Access with the Web and with Other Programs.
1 Computing for Todays Lecture 22 Yumei Huo Fall 2006.
COMPREHENSIVE Access Tutorial 2 Building a Database and Defining Table Relationships.
FIRST COURSE Access Tutorial 2 Building a Database and Defining Table Relationships.
FIRST COURSE Creating Web Pages with Microsoft Office 2007.
1 of 7 This document is for informational purposes only. MICROSOFT MAKES NO WARRANTIES, EXPRESS OR IMPLIED, IN THIS DOCUMENT. © 2007 Microsoft Corporation.
XP New Perspectives on Microsoft Access 2002 Tutorial 71 Microsoft Access 2002 Tutorial 7 – Integrating Access With the Web and With Other Programs.
Access Tutorial 8 Sharing, Integrating, and Analyzing Data
MS Access Advanced Instructor: Vicki Weidler Assistant:
Pasewark & Pasewark 1 Outlook Lesson 1 Outlook Basics and Microsoft Office 2007: Introductory.
1 Chapter 1: Finding Your Way Through a Database Exploring Microsoft Office Access 2010.
| | Tel: | | Computer Training & Personal Development Outlook Express Complete.
® Microsoft Office 2013 Access Building a Database and Defining Table Relationships.
Automating Database Processing Chapter 6. Chapter Introduction Design and implement user-friendly menu – Called navigation form Macros – Automate repetitive.
Management Information Systems MS Access MS Access is an application software that facilitates us to create Database Management Systems (DBMS)
Microsoft Office 2007 Access Chapter 6 Using Macros, Switchboards, PivotTables, and PivotCharts.
Copyright 2007, Paradigm Publishing Inc. ACCESS 2007 Chapter 7 BACKNEXTEND 7-1 LINKS TO OBJECTIVES Filtering Data Removing a Filter Filter by Selection.
Chapter 17 Creating a Database.
MS Access 2007 Management Information Systems 1. Overview 2  What is MS Access?  Access Terminology  Access Window  Database Window  Create New Database.
® Microsoft Office 2010 Building a Database and Defining Table Relationships.
Microsoft Office 2007 Access Chapter 3 Maintaining a Database.
1 Chapter 1: Finding Your Way Through a Database Exploring Microsoft Office Access 2007.
Access 2007 ® Use Databases How can Microsoft Access 2007 help you structure your database?
MS Access: Introduction 1Database Design. MS Access: Overview MS Access A Database Management System (DBMS) designed to create applications that organize,
1/62 Introduction to and Using MS Access Database Management and Analysis Yunho Song.
XP. Objectives Sort data and filter data Summarize an Excel table Insert subtotals into a range of data Outline buttons to show or hide details Create.
3 Copyright © 2004, Oracle. All rights reserved. Working in the Forms Developer Environment.
Excel part 5 Working with Excel Tables, PivotTables, and PivotCharts.
MSOffice Access Microsoft® Office 2010: Illustrated Introductory 1 Part 1 ® Database & Table.
Microsoft Office 2013 Try It! Chapter 4 Storing Data in Access.
XP New Perspectives on Microsoft Office Access 2003, Second Edition- Tutorial 8 1 Microsoft Office Access 2003 Tutorial 8 – Integrating Access with the.
In this section you will learn how to: Use the My Computer window to browse, create, rename, and delete files Perform a number of database management tasks.
Copyright © 2009 Pearson Education, Inc. Publishing as Prentice Hall. 1 Skills for Success with Microsoft ® Office 2007 PowerPoint Lecture to Accompany.
Pasewark & Pasewark 1 Office Lesson 1 Microsoft Office 2007 Basics and the Internet Microsoft Office 2007: Introductory.
XP Chapter 1 Succeeding in Business with Microsoft Office Access 2003: A Problem-Solving Approach 1 Level 2 Objectives: Understanding and Creating Table.
XP Creating Web Pages with Microsoft Office
Access Tutorial 2 Building a Database and Defining Table Relationships
Microsoft Office 2010 Basics and the Internet
Microsoft Office 2010 Basics and the Internet
Project Management: Messages
Using Macros, Switchboards, PivotTables, and PivotCharts
Working in the Forms Developer Environment
Microsoft Access 2013 Bobby Wan.
Tutorial 5: Working with Excel Tables, PivotTables, and PivotCharts
Building a User Interface with Forms
GO! with Microsoft Access 2016
Performing Mail Merges
Microsoft Access 2003 Illustrated Complete
Microsoft Office 2003 Illustrated Introductory, Premium Edition
Access Lesson 1 Understanding Access Fundamentals
Exploring Microsoft Office Access 2007
Exploring Microsoft® Access® 2016 Series Editor Mary Anne Poatsy
Computers Are Your Future
Exploring Microsoft Access 2003
User Guide Subversion client TortoiseSVN
Access Tutorial 8 Sharing, Integrating, and Analyzing Data
Microsoft Office Access 2003
Microsoft Office Access 2003
Access Tutorial 2 Building a Database and Defining Table Relationships
Access Tutorial 2 Building a Database and Defining Table Relationships
Tutorial 7 – Integrating Access With the Web and With Other Programs
Grauer and Barber Series Microsoft Access Chapter One
Tutorial 8 Sharing, Integrating, and Analyzing Data
Assignment resource Working with Excel Tables, PivotTables, and Pivot Charts Fairhurst pp The commands on these slides work with the Week 2 Excel.
Presentation transcript:

In this section you will learn how to: Identify and use different types of table relationships Establish and use referential integrity Understand how referential integrity works to keep data consistent Recognize why database normalization is important Normalize a database by design and the Table Analyzer Understand when and where to normalize data in a table Create, edit, and use a switchboard Create and edit a modal dialogue box SECTION 1: Advanced Data Mgmt

Lesson 1.1: Referential Integrity In this lesson we will explore how data in a database relates to each other and how to strengthen those bonds to make your database a streamlined collection of information. As the saying goes, an inch of planning equals a mile of progress.

Lesson 1.1: Referential Integrity Using the Relationships View/Ribbon Database Tools – Relationships

Lesson 1.1: Referential Integrity Types of Relationships One-to-One, One-to-Many, Many-to-Many

Lesson 1.1: Referential Integrity Establishing Referential Integrity Three conditions need to be satisfied: The matching field from the parent table is a primary key or has a unique index The fields in the relationship have the same data type Both tables are stored in the same database file

Lesson 1.1: Referential Integrity Enforcing Referential Integrity Right-click on join line, click Edit Relationship

Lesson 1.1: Referential Integrity Testing Referential Integrity Access will let you know if RI cannot be established

Lesson 1.2: Table Relationships In this lesson we will expand upon the principles taught in the previous lesson and we will discover a little bit more about the nature of relationships.

Lesson 1.2: Table Relationships About Join Lines In Relationships view, Access provides a graphical view of data.

Lesson 1.2: Table Relationships Normalizing Tables Database Tools ribbon – Analyze Table

Lesson 1.2: Table Relationships Using Cascade Delete and Update Allows changes to be filtered down through relationship hierarchy

Lesson 1.2: Table Relationships Setting Fields for Indexing Open table in design view, set Indexing field to Yes

Lesson 1.2: Table Relationships Using the Index Happens in background

Lesson 1.3: Switchboards Switchboards are like a ‘home page’ where you start working with the database as a user rather than a designer. Access 2007 does not include as much switchboard functionality as in previous versions.

Lesson 1.3: Switchboards Switchboard vs. Navigation Pane Point and click!

Lesson 1.3: Switchboards Using the Switchboard Manager Found on Database Tools ribbon

Lesson 1.3: Switchboards Creating a Switchboard Switchboard Manager – New

Lesson 1.3: Switchboards Editing a Switchboard Switchboard Manager – Edit

Lesson 1.3: Switchboards Deleting a Switchboard Switchboard Manager – Delete

Lesson 1.3: Modal Dialogue Boxes Every graphical operating system today features a type of dialogue box that contains a Yes/No or OK/Cancel set of buttons. These pop-up windows are a special kind of dialogue box that must be dealt with before a user can do anything else. Such windows are called modal dialogue boxes.

Lesson 1.3: Modal Dialogue Boxes Creating a Modal Dialogue Box Create Ribbon – More Forms – Modal Dialogue

Lesson 1.3: Modal Dialogue Boxes Adding Controls Found on Form Tools – Design ribbon

Lesson 1.3: Modal Dialogue Boxes Setting Properties Property Sheet command on Form Tools – Design ribbon

Lesson 1.3: Modal Dialogue Boxes Formatting Your Dialogue Box Form Tools – Arrange ribbon

In this section you will learn how to: Create a subform Use a subform to expand information in a main form Limit users from modifying data in a form Create and modify command buttons and check boxes Create customized error messages Send a form via Store and organize replies from an form Import contacts from Microsoft Outlook Import and export data to and from a SharePoint server SECTION 2: Adv. Form Tasks

Lesson 2.1: Using Subforms A subform a ‘form inside a form’ that increases the usability of a form. A subform allows you to further visualize a One-to-Many relationship.

Lesson 2.1: Using Subforms Creating a Subform Open form, use Subform/Subreport command in Form Tools - Design ribbon

Lesson 2.1: Using Subforms Modifying a Subform Use Property Sheet

Lesson 2.1: Using Subforms Working with a Subform Can perform same tasks as with regular form

Lesson 2.1: Using Subforms Synchronizing Subform Data with a Main Form Create link in property sheet

Lesson 2.1: Using Subforms Displaying Subform in Main Form Format tab in Property Sheet

Lesson 2.2: Adv. Form Tasks At this point, you should be comfortable with the use of the Form Wizard and how to use Design view to create the forms you want to use. In this lesson you will learn how to implement more of the advanced functionality of forms.

Lesson 2.2: Adv. Form Tasks Limiting User Access to a Form Data Properties tab

Lesson 2.2: Adv. Form Tasks Creating Check Boxes/Command Buttons Controls on Form Tools – Design ribbon

Lesson 2.2: Adv. Form Tasks Creating Event Procedures Use VBA to create form components that can be interacted with

Lesson 2.2: Adv. Form Tasks Customizing Error Messages Use the Err object or OnError action

Lesson 2.3: Exporting Form Microsoft Access allows you to create a form that you can send to someone else via . Using Microsoft Outlook 2007 in cooperation with Access 2007, you can collect data from all over the world and store it in one place.

Lesson 2.3: Exporting Form Sending a Form via Outlook must be configured and person must be able to receive HTML messages

Lesson 2.3: Exporting Form Managing Replies External Data ribbon - Manage Replies

Lesson 2.3: Exporting Form Exporting Your Form to XML More command on External Data ribbon

Lesson 2.4: Outlook and SharePoint Outlook is an client as well as a contact and personal scheduling software. Access and Outlook share some similarities: both have the ability to store and manage information involving contacts and scheduling, and therefore they have been designed to be able to share that information between them.

Lesson 2.4: Outlook and SharePoint Creating an RSS Feed for Outlook Enter the RSS URL inside Outlook

Lesson 2.4: Outlook and SharePoint Importing Contacts from Outlook More command on External Data ribbon

Lesson 2.4: Outlook and SharePoint Importing Contacts fr. SharePoint SharePoint List command on External Data ribbon

Lesson 2.4: Outlook and SharePoint Moving your Database to a SharePoint Server Move to SharePoint command in External Data ribbon

Lesson 2.4: Outlook and SharePoint Publishing to a Web Server Office Menu  Publish  Document Management Server

In this section you will learn how to: Create a PivotTable and a PivotChart Learn the concepts behind PivotTables and PivotCharts Create a PivotTable and PivotChart based on the same object Pivot data in order to show a different view of the data Change the type of graph used for a PivotChart SECTION 3: Pivoting Data

Lesson 3.1: Creating PivotTables Once a report is made you will have to design a whole new report to look at the data in a different way. Microsoft Access 2007 makes use of PivotTables to provide different views of your data on the fly.

Lesson 3.1: Creating PivotTables About PivotTables PivotTables are a way of displaying the data contained in a table or query.

Lesson 3.1: Creating PivotTables Creating a PivotTable Create ribbon – More Forms – PivotTable

Lesson 3.1: Creating PivotTables More About PivotTable Fields Row and column fields Filtering fields Comparison fields

Lesson 3.1: Creating PivotTables Completing Your PivotTable Apply filters, hide certain column or rows of data, apply totals and grand totals

Lesson 3.2: Creating PivotCharts A PivotChart displays in graph form what a PivotTable shows in tabular form.

Lesson 3.2: Creating PivotCharts About PivotCharts A PivotChart is a graphical way of representing the data in a table or query.

Lesson 3.2: Creating PivotCharts Creating a PivotChart PivotChart command in the Create ribbon

Lesson 3.2: Creating PivotCharts More About PivotChart Fields Row and column fields Filtering fields Comparison fields

Lesson 3.2: Creating PivotCharts Completing Your PivotChart Property Sheet command

Lesson 3.3: Using PivotTables/Charts We now know how PivotTables and PivotCharts are useful in displaying a lot of information in a hurry. In this lesson we will learn more about the nature of PivotTables and PivotCharts and how to make data really stand out.

Lesson 3.3: Using PivotTables/Charts Using a PivotTable Move, add, remove fields

Lesson 3.3: Using PivotTables/Charts Using a PivotChart Move, add, remove fields

Lesson 3.3: Using PivotTables/Charts Editing a PivotTable/Chart Refresh data, use contextual ribbons and property sheet

Lesson 3.3: Using PivotTables/Charts Common PivotTable and PivotChart Editing Commands Change format, filter and group, add captions, change behavior

Lesson 3.3: Using PivotTables/Charts Creating a PivotTable and PivotChart from the Same Object Use View menu on Home ribbon

In this section you will learn how to: Recover from a computer error Make Access start when your computer starts Check for problems with and updates for your installation of Access Download and use the Access viewer Understand the basic terms of SQL Recognize the parts of an SQL statement Make your own SQL statements SECTION 4: Access and Windows

Lesson 4.1: Access and Windows Because the Office package is designed to run in a particular environment, it is also capable of using some features of the operating system (as well as being limited by some of the operating system’s shortfalls!).

Lesson 4.1: Access and Windows Recovering Access Ctrl + Alt + Delete

Lesson 4.1: Access and Windows Starting Access on Windows Boot Copy icon to Startup folder in Start menu

Lesson 4.1: Access and Windows Using Office Diagnostics Resources section of Options dialogue

Lesson 4.1: Access and Windows Checking for Updates Resources section of Options dialogue

Lesson 4.2: Using the Viewer Not everyone will have Access installed on their own computer. In order to be able to view content generated by Office products such as Access, Excel, and PowerPoint, Microsoft makes viewing program available free of charge.

Lesson 4.2: Using the Viewer What is the Viewer? Stand-alone program that will be able to view a snapshot of a report that was generated in Access

Lesson 4.2: Using the Viewer Downloading the Viewer Available from Office Online

Lesson 4.2: Using the Viewer Using the Viewer Contains a few basic commands

Lesson 4.3: Intro to SQL Structured Query Language; or SQL for short. SQL is a fundamental component of Access that, until now, has remained in the background of our examination.

Lesson 4.3: Intro to SQL What is SQL? The language used by most database management programs to retrieve information from a database.

Lesson 4.3: Intro to SQL Parts of an SQL Statement SELECT Customer.Country FROM Customers WHERE Customer.TotalSales >= 10000;

Lesson 4.3: Intro to SQL SQL Keywords CREATE DELETE DROP INSERT SELECT UPDATE

Lesson 4.3: Intro to SQL Adding Where Clauses Logical operators, quantifiers SELECT Employees.Employee_ID, Order_Details.Employee_ID, Order_Details.Order_Total FROM Employees, Order_Details WHERE Employees.Employee_ID = Order_Details.Employee_ID;